We run short online or in-person participation group workshops for sport and activity clubs and organisations.

It’s an opportunity for sport participants to talk openly about how it feels to take part in their sport. We invite them to explore what they enjoy, while also thinking about how effectively their club or group champions their health and wellbeing.

These informal discussions could help improve communication among sport participants. They may also provide some insights into how we can make sport and activity more welcoming for everyone.

What Are The Aims of Our Sport Participation Groups?

Our Sport Participation groups are helping us to understand:

  • What does it mean to feel “safe” in sport and activity?
  • What does “good practice” in sport and activity look like?
  • And what does “poor practice” look like?
  • How can we work towards improving wellbeing in sport and activity?
  • How can we ensure everyone understands and abides by our safeguarding policies and procedures?
  • How can we help participants feel safe and supported in speaking up about concerns?
  • What sort of leadership can help people feel safe, welcome, and included in sport and activity?
